...RED FLAG WARNING IN EFFECT FROM 11 AM TO 10 PM CDT MONDAY FOR VERY DRY AND WINDY CONDITIONS... The National Weather Service in Tulsa has issued a Red Flag Warning, which is in effect from 11 AM to 10 PM CDT Monday. The Fire Weather Watch is no longer in effect. * AFFECTED AREA...In Arkansas, Benton and Washington counties. In Oklahoma, Washington, Nowata, Craig, Ottawa, Tulsa, Rogers, Mayes, Delaware, Okmulgee, and Wagoner counties. * WIND...South to southwest at 15 to 25 mph gusting to 40 mph. * HUMIDITY...15 to 20 percent. * TEMPERATURE...Mid 70s to Lower 80s. * IMPACTS...Any fires that develop will likely spread rapidly. Outdoor burning is not recommended. P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S... A red flag warning means that a dangerous combination of weather conditions and dry vegetation is expected within 24 hours, favoring rapid growth and spread of any wildfires. The primary weather factors include stronger winds, lower humidities, and warmer temperatures. &&
